Timarete filigera (della Chiaje, 1828) |
| No Picture Available |
| Family: | Cirratulidae () | |||
| Max. size: | ||||
| Environment: | benthic; marine | |||
| Distribution: | Western Indian Ocean, Western Central Atlantic and the Mediterranean. | |||
| Diagnosis: | ||||
| Biology: | Intertidal, on a mixture of sand and rock fragments (Ref. 107741). Members of the family Cirratulidae are surface deposit feeders, using tentacles to feed on organic matter (Ref. 107862). | |||
| IUCN Red List Status: | Not Evaluated (N.E.) Ref. 123251) | |||
